很多人买云产品时,冲着灵活性选了云服务器。真到网站上线那一步,需求却很像云虚拟主机:能放站、能绑域名、能建数据库,后台别太难用,日常维护别太折腾。这个时候就会想到,云服务器弄成云虚拟主机能不能做。

可以做,而且不少中小网站都在这么用。企业展示站、博客、内容站,甚至体量不大的商城,只要访问压力和运维要求还在可控范围内,这种方案都能落地。环境、权限、安全和备份这些细节要配到位。很多站不是搭不起来,是搭起来以后不好管,或者跑一段时间就暴露问题。
云服务器和云虚拟主机,差别到底在哪
把两者理解成“毛坯房”和“精装房”,基本就够了。
云虚拟主机一般把常用功能都准备好了:网站环境、数据库、FTP、日志、域名绑定、面板操作,拿来就能用,适合不想碰系统层的人。云服务器给你的则是完整操作系统和管理员权限,Nginx、Apache、PHP、MySQL 要自己装,站点规则要自己配,后续更新和安全也得自己管。
所以,所谓云服务器弄成云虚拟主机,就是在云服务器上补齐网站运行环境、管理面板和安全配置,让它的使用体验尽量接近虚拟主机。
哪些情况适合这么做
- 手上已经有云服务器。资源闲着也是闲着,网站需求又不复杂,直接复用更实际。
- 虚拟主机的限制已经碰到了。比如要切 PHP 版本、装扩展、改伪静态规则,这些在虚拟主机里往往不够自由。
- 后面可能会放多个站。一台机器带几个中小站点,比单独买多个主机更灵活,但前提是资源规划得当。
- 网站还在增长期。先按虚拟主机的方式管理,后面业务起来了,再继续往上扩。
- 至少有人能处理基础运维。环境安装、备份恢复、端口管理、组件更新,这些总得有人看。
如果你完全不碰服务器,也没有人协助维护,那还是直接选成熟的云虚拟主机或者轻量化建站环境更省心。少一点权限,往往也少很多麻烦。
把云服务器用成云虚拟主机,通常要补哪些东西
实际工作里,很多问题都出在日常管理动作没补完整。常见配置包括:
- 装好网站运行环境,比如 Nginx 或 Apache、PHP、MySQL。
- 把站点目录、域名绑定、SSL 证书、伪静态规则配好,不然后台能开,前台未必稳定。
- 装一个可视化面板,方便后续建站、改配置、查日志、切版本。
- 准备文件传输和数据库管理方式,例如 SFTP、数据库管理工具、计划任务。
- 把安全和备份做起来,包括防火墙、弱口令处理、系统更新和自动备份。
很多人把网站首页跑出来,就以为云服务器弄成云虚拟主机已经完成了。其实这才刚开始。你还得考虑以后怎么加站、怎么迁移、谁来接手、出了问题怎么回滚。
常见实现方式里,面板化最省时间
直接装管理面板
这是最常见的做法。装上面板以后,添加站点、创建数据库、签发 SSL、改 PHP 版本、做计划任务、看日志,都会直观很多。对原来用惯虚拟主机后台的人来说,适应成本最低。
这种方式比较适合 WordPress、帝国、织梦、Discuz 这类常见程序,也适合企业官网、博客和内容站。尤其是需要经常上传文件、改站点配置、切换运行环境的时候,面板能省掉不少重复操作。
手动搭建 LNMP 或 LAMP
如果你更在意环境控制,手动部署当然也可以。Linux 下常见的是 LNMP,Windows 也能用 IIS + PHP + MySQL。手动部署对命令行、目录权限、服务管理和故障排查要求都更高。环境会更干净,但维护门槛也更高,和“像虚拟主机一样好管理”的目标并不完全一致。
用集成镜像或应用市场
有些云厂商会提供现成的 WordPress、LAMP 或 Node 镜像,一键起服务确实快。这类方式部署速度不错,适合赶时间上线。但后续管理体验要看镜像本身做得怎么样,有时能跑,不一定好管。
一个常见场景:把云服务器改造成企业官网主机
这类需求很典型。原先用共享虚拟主机,流量不大,网站也不复杂,但后面想加案例展示、表单系统,还想把备份掌握在自己手里。公司手上正好有一台 2 核 4G 的 Linux 云服务器,于是决定把云服务器弄成云虚拟主机来用。
常见做法是先重装成常见 Linux 系统,确保环境干净;再装管理面板,部署 Nginx、PHP、MySQL;站点和数据库分开建立,域名绑定后启用 HTTPS;备份做成每日自动执行;端口则尽量收紧,只保留 80、443、22 这类必要端口。
这样上线后,日常管理会比原先的共享虚拟主机灵活不少。伪静态、缓存规则、测试站点,都能自己控制。代价也很明确:系统更新、备份检查、异常排查,不再是服务商替你兜底,而是自己要负责。
最容易踩坑的几项配置
环境装好了,多站点却没配顺
很多问题都出在这里。LNMP 装完了,站点目录不会规划;新域名绑上了,伪静态规则没加;数据库能连上,字符集又不对;文件传上去了,权限却不对,后台能登录,前台图片不显示。
如果你准备放多个站,至少要把目录、数据库、权限拆开。别几个站共用一个数据库,也别全都堆在一个目录里。后面一旦迁移、备份或排错,很容易互相牵连。
安全项没做,服务器很快出问题
虚拟主机很多默认安全策略是服务商已经处理过的,云服务器没有这层保护。默认端口、弱密码、长期不更新面板和 PHP,都是常见风险点。
- 登录密码别图省事,弱口令是最容易被撞的。
- SSH 登录策略要收紧,能限制就限制,别把远程入口完全裸露在外。
- 端口按需开放,不用的服务别一直开着。
- 系统、面板、PHP 和数据库版本要定期更新,拖久了漏洞会积累。
- 网站文件和数据库都要备份,而且要定期检查备份能不能恢复。
很多人做了备份,但从来没试过恢复。真出故障时才发现备份不完整,或者备份文件根本打不开,这种情况比没备份还麻烦。
资源没规划,几个站互相拖慢
把云服务器当云虚拟主机用,一台机器放多个站很常见。问题是,中小站平时看着都不吃资源,一旦某个插件异常、采集任务失控,或者数据库锁表,整台机器都会被拖慢。
这里别只看 CPU 和内存,磁盘读写和带宽也得看。尤其是图片多、备份频繁、插件偏重的站,磁盘压力经常比想象中更明显。要是网站后台偶尔很卡,前台又不是一直高并发,多半就该先查这些地方。
如果想接近虚拟主机体验,配置思路可以这样定
- 系统优先选稳定版 Linux。兼容性通常更好,资源占用也更省,做网站环境比较稳。
- 管理优先走可视化面板。尤其是后面要交接给同事或者客户时,面板比纯命令行更省事。
- 站点尽量隔离。不同网站分目录、分数据库、分权限,避免一个站出问题牵连全部。
- 备份别只放本地。本地备份可以做,异地备份也要有,不然机器本身出问题时,备份跟着一起丢。
- 安全项一次配完整。SSL、防火墙、登录限制、定期更新,这些最好上线前就做掉,不要拖到出事后补。
- 性能优化按需做。缓存、图片压缩、CDN 都有用,但前提是你的网站确实需要,别一开始就把配置堆得太复杂。
这种方案能不能长期用
能,但要看你的网站处在哪个阶段。
访问量不高、内容更新稳定的中小网站,用云服务器承载并做成接近虚拟主机的管理方式,完全可以长期跑。你会得到更高的环境自由度,也更方便后续迁移和扩展。尤其是已经有云服务器、还准备部署多个站点的情况下,这种做法通常比传统虚拟主机更灵活。
但如果团队没人懂基础运维,或者网站已经涉及高并发、电商交易、复杂接口、强安全要求,那这套方式就更像过渡方案。业务往上走以后,应用和数据库分离、静态资源分流、接入监控告警和安全防护,这些迟早都要补上。
云服务器弄成云虚拟主机适不适合你,还是看目标是否明确:如果你要的是一个好管理、能放站、能扩展、成本还能控住的网站环境,它确实实用;如果你既不想维护,又希望系统层完全开放,后面大概率会觉得累。安全、备份、权限和资源规划先做好,这台云服务器才更适合长期托管网站。
内容均以整理官方公开资料,价格可能随活动调整,请以购买页面显示为准,如涉侵权,请联系客服处理。
本文由星速云发布。发布者:星速云小编。禁止采集与转载行为,违者必究。出处:https://www.67wa.com/300438.html